Navigating the Chanel Landscape: A Family of Icons
Before delving deeper into the specifics of the small black flap bag, it's essential to understand its place within the larger Chanel bag family. Several iconic styles share similar design elements, making it crucial to differentiate between them. This includes understanding the subtle differences in size, shape, hardware, and overall aesthetic.
* CHANEL 22 Bag: This newer addition to the Chanel lineup boasts a more modern and structured silhouette. While it incorporates elements reminiscent of classic Chanel designs, its distinct shape and hardware set it apart from the traditional flap bag. Its larger size and bolder design cater to a different aesthetic, often preferred by those seeking a more contemporary look.
* Classic 11.12 Bag: This is arguably the most recognizable Chanel bag, often referred to as the "Classic Flap." It's characterized by its rectangular shape, structured silhouette, and the iconic interlocking CC clasp. The 11.12 denotes its dimensions, with the small version being considerably smaller than its larger counterparts. The small 11.12 is a popular choice for its balance of practicality and timeless style.
* 2.55 Bag: A vintage icon, the 2.55 bag holds a significant place in Chanel's history. Named after its launch date (February 1955), it features a rectangular shape with a chain-and-leather strap, a double flap closure, and a distinct interior pocket. While it shares design elements with the Classic Flap, its vintage appeal makes it a highly sought-after collector's item.
* CHANEL 19 Bag: The CHANEL 19 Bag is a more recent addition, aiming for a slightly more casual and less structured feel compared to the classic flap. It maintains the quilted design and signature CC clasp but often incorporates bolder hardware and a more relaxed silhouette.
* Boy Chanel Bag: This bag is known for its more boyish, slightly edgy design. It often features a rectangular shape, but with a more structured and boxy feel. The hardware is typically more prominent, contributing to a bolder overall appearance.
